Address

DLxH2vbk91VDWx3tGHTEekBDZ7m4T4V6o2Copy

Total Received

35.84113986 DOGE

Total Sent

35.84113986 DOGE

№ Transactions

2

Final Balance

0 DOGE

Transactions
Filter